Sharrott pledges a fight to the end
Saturday 6th December 2008, 9:30AM GMT.
TABLE-TOPPERS Chichester bring the toughest test of the London Three South-West season so far to Foote’s Lane this afternoon.
Guernsey are braced for a stern challenge, but captain Simon Sharrott (pictured) believes his injury-hit side are capable of overturning the leaders.
‘The whole squad are confident that we can get points from this game and everyone is singing from the same hymn sheet,’ he said.
‘We do not know too much about Chichester but we go into the game ready to scrap for every blade of grass on the pitch to achieve a much needed win.’
The side shows no notable changes from the one that suffered an agonising two-point defeat away to Bognor a week ago, with Divon Crouse, John Duggon and Blair Campbell still unavailable.
